newly established North America joint venture backed by Li & Fung, one of the world's leading global supply chain and sourcing organisations, is seeking a highly experienced hospitality procurement leader to establish and lead its U.S. hospitality platform. The business will focus exclusively on the hospitality sector, supporting luxury hotels, resorts, branded residences, mixed-use developments, and large-scale property projects across North America. The JV will provide end-to-end sourcing and procurement solutions across: FF&E (Furniture, Fixtures & Equipment) OS&E (Operating Supplies & Equipment) Hotel merchandise Uniforms Hospitality operational procurementROLE OVERVIEW
The General Manager will be responsible for launching, building, and leading the North America hospitality procurement business from South Florida. This individual will oversee commercial development, client relationships, tender management, procurement execution, supplier coordination, and operational delivery across hospitality projects. The role requires a commercially capable operator with deep hospitality procurement experience and a strong understanding of hotel and resort development environments.K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Business Leadership Lead the establishment and day-to-day operation of the North America hospitality procurement business. Support the launch and development of the Miami office and showroom presence. Build operational structure, reporting processes, and project management discipline within the business. Act as the senior operational and commercial representative of the JV within the North American market. Hospitality Procurement & Project Delivery Lead procurement execution across FF&E, OS&E, hotel merchandise, and uniforms. Manage hospitality procurement projects from tender stage through to delivery. Coordinate sourcing activities, supplier engagement, quotations, specifications, pricing, timelines, and procurement schedules. Ensure projects are delivered in line with client expectations, budgets, quality standards, and timelines. Commercial Development Develop and manage relationships with hotel owners, developers, operators, designers, procurement consultants, and contractors. Support conversion of active project opportunities into awarded business. Identify and develop new hospitality procurement opportunities throughout North America. Represent the business at industry meetings, client presentations, hospitality events, and project discussions. Tender & Bid Management Lead hospitality tender submissions and procurement proposals. Review specifications, budgets, procurement requirements, and commercial terms. Coordinate internally with sourcing teams and suppliers to develop competitive procurement solutions. Ensure all bid submissions are commercially viable, operationally achievable, and professionally presented. Supplier & Internal Coordination Work closely with Li & Fung sourcing teams, factories, quality control, logistics, and operational support functions. Manage supplier performance, production timelines, quality expectations, and delivery schedules. Maintain strong oversight of project risk, logistics coordination, and delivery performance. Team Leadership Lead and develop the initial South Florida-based hospitality team. Support recruitment and onboarding of additional commercial and operational personnel as the business scales. Establish high standards of professionalism, accountability, responsiveness, and client service.CANDIDATE PROFILE

Fung Group is a pioneer for the consumer goods supply chain. With a rich history in import and export trading and global supply chain management dating back to 1906, our core businesses operate across the entire global supply chain for consumer goods including trading, logistics, distribution and retail. Today, we are focused on advancing new, disruptive technologies shaping the future of supply chains and exploring new opportunities for business growth through strategic innovation in retailing, new products, services or markets.
